Oil Change Interval:
Typically every 3,750 miles or 3 months, or 7,500 miles/6 months with synthetic oil (check manual for specifics).
Engine Air Filter Replacement:
Inspect every 15,000 miles, replace as needed or every 30,000 miles.
Cabin Air Filter Replacement:
Not typically equipped on this model year.
Engine Oil Type:
API SG or SH, SAE 5W-30 or 5W-40 recommended for most climates. Check manual.
Coolant Type:
Subaru Genuine Coolant or equivalent silicate-free, ethylene glycol-based coolant.
Brake Fluid Type:
DOT 3 or DOT 4.
Head Gasket Leaks:
While more common on later EJ25 engines, older EJ22 engines can also develop head gasket leaks, especially after overheating or neglect.
Oil Leaks:
Valve cover gaskets and front/rear main seals are common leak points due to age and material degradation.
Timing Belt Tensioner:
The hydraulic tensioner can fail, leading to timing belt slippage or failure; replacement is crucial.
Suspension Wear:
Bushings, ball joints, and struts can wear out over time, affecting ride quality and alignment.
Cv Axle Boots:
Torn CV axle boots can lead to joint damage and failure.
